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1520 24479619 6857 256857
78011087815 3737673 2028264
78011087815 3737673 2028264
14 94 81560232 68322
All about undefined
Interested in learning more?
78011087815 3737673 2028264
14 94 81560232 68322
See more
3640381 490088
913599631 0175023 87757712
See more
270664758 65582827
85106 24036 798795419 41870
See more